Hey Folks,

A few months ago Jim gave a DCI talk to the CVREG. At that time he
indicated he was writing a book about DCI within the context of Ruby.
Well, in case you didn't already know, he released the beta version
today. I highly recommend it.

I quickly purchased a copy and dove in, morning coffee in hand. For me
it helped crystallize DCI. And, now, I feel better prepared when
talking about DCI, especially on its use in Rails applications.

Does DCI solve every problem? Probably not. But given the current
chatter on developing better Rails applications, it's a good tool to
have in your tool belt. And given the concept transcends language
and/or technology: it's a good tool to have in your tool belt.

After final release, I can definitely see this as a Book Club kind of
book; maybe better would be Book + Hacking Club book. Who's in?
